[QUOTE="Jean from Stoke on Trent, post: 1829777, member: 130039"] Hi, I had my gallbladder removed in 1992, diagnosed T2 in June 2009. Like you there was still food I could not eat even though I made constant visits to the GP. The most severe was October 2014 I had diarrhoea for 6 weeks one GP said "Im sure it will clear". I kept going back and eventually I was given a hospital appointment where I had tests, bowel polyps were found and I was diagnosed with diverticulitis. I was also informed I was producing too many bile salts due to the removal of the gall bladder. I now take Colestryamine sugar free powders which binds the salts. I am managing the low carb diet with low fats with the odd treat of double cream and fruit. I hope my story is of help and if like me you visit your GP to get further help. [/QUOTE]
